2. What are the Key Features to Look for in Eye Care Software?

Selecting the right eye care software involves identifying features that cater to the unique needs of auto technicians. Here are the key features to consider:

  • Blue Light Filter: A blue light filter reduces the amount of blue light emitted from the screen, which can help prevent eye strain and sleep disruption. According to Harvard Medical School, blue light can suppress melatonin production, affecting sleep quality.
  • Brightness and Contrast Adjustment: The ability to adjust brightness and contrast is crucial for adapting to different lighting conditions in an auto repair shop. Software that automatically adjusts these settings based on ambient light can be particularly beneficial.
  • Color Temperature Adjustment: Adjusting the color temperature can reduce the harshness of the screen. Warmer colors (lower color temperatures) are generally more comfortable for the eyes, especially in low-light conditions.
  • Break Reminders: Regular breaks are essential for preventing eye strain. Eye care software with built-in break reminders can prompt technicians to take short breaks to rest their eyes.
  • Font Size and Clarity: The ability to adjust font size and clarity can make text easier to read, reducing eye strain associated with squinting or straining to see small details.
  • Customizable Settings: Every technician’s eyes are different, so customizable settings are essential. Look for software that allows you to adjust settings to your specific needs and preferences.
  • Multi-Monitor Support: Many auto technicians use multiple monitors for diagnostics and repair information. Eye care software should support multiple monitors, ensuring consistent settings across all screens.
  • Task-Specific Profiles: Some software allows you to create profiles for different tasks, such as diagnostics, repair manuals, or general computer use. This feature ensures that the settings are optimized for each specific task.
  • Ambient Light Sensor Integration: Software that integrates with ambient light sensors can automatically adjust screen settings based on the surrounding light conditions, providing a seamless and comfortable viewing experience.
  • Eye Exercise Guidance: Some advanced eye care software includes guided eye exercises to help strengthen eye muscles and improve focus. These exercises can be particularly useful for technicians who spend long hours focusing on close-up tasks.

4. What are the Top Eye Care Software Options for Auto Technicians?

Several eye care software options are available, each with unique features and benefits. Here are some of the top choices for auto technicians:

  • Iris: Iris offers comprehensive eye protection with features like blue light filtering, brightness adjustment, and break reminders. It’s highly customizable and suitable for various work environments. According to IrisTech, users report reduced eye strain and improved sleep quality after using the software.
  • f.lux: f.lux adjusts the color temperature of your screen based on the time of day, reducing blue light exposure in the evening and night. It’s a simple and effective option for reducing eye strain. A study by the Lighting Research Center found that using f.lux can improve sleep patterns.
  • Eye Saver: Eye Saver is designed to reduce eye strain by adjusting screen brightness and color temperature. It also includes break reminders and customizable settings. It’s a user-friendly option for those new to eye care software.
  • SunsetScreen: SunsetScreen offers blue light filtering and brightness adjustment, with customizable settings and break reminders. It’s compatible with multiple monitors and supports task-specific profiles.
  • CareUEyes: CareUEyes automatically adjusts screen brightness and color temperature based on ambient light conditions. It also includes break reminders and eye exercise guidance. It’s a good option for technicians who want a hands-free solution.
  • Redshift: Redshift adjusts the color temperature of your screen based on the time of day. It’s a lightweight and open-source option, making it ideal for technicians who prefer minimal system impact.
  • Twinkle Tray: Twinkle Tray allows you to easily manage the brightness of multiple monitors. It’s a useful tool for technicians who use multiple screens for diagnostics and repair information.
  • G.lux: G.lux offers similar features to f.lux, adjusting the color temperature of your screen based on the time of day. It’s a simple and free option for reducing blue light exposure.
  • Blue Light Filter: This is a basic app available for Android and iOS devices that filters out blue light. It’s a simple solution for reducing eye strain on mobile devices.
  • My Blue Light Filter: This app offers a wide range of customization options for blue light filtering. It’s suitable for technicians who want precise control over their screen settings.

7. What is the Cost of Eye Care Software and Is It Worth the Investment?

The cost of eye care software varies widely, ranging from free options to paid solutions with advanced features. To determine whether the investment is worthwhile, consider the benefits and potential return on investment.

  • Free Options: Several free eye care software options are available, such as f.lux, Redshift, and G.lux. These options offer basic features like blue light filtering and color temperature adjustment. They are a good starting point for technicians who want to try eye care software without making a financial commitment.
  • Paid Options: Paid eye care software, such as Iris, SunsetScreen, and CareUEyes, offers more advanced features like customizable settings, break reminders, and multi-monitor support. These options typically cost between $10 and $50 per license, depending on the features and the number of users.
  • Subscription-Based Options: Some eye care software providers offer subscription-based pricing models, where you pay a monthly or annual fee for access to the software. These subscriptions may include additional benefits like software updates and customer support.

9. What are the Best Practices for Maintaining Eye Health as an Auto Technician?

Maintaining good eye health as an auto technician requires a combination of using eye care software and adopting healthy habits. Here are some best practices to follow:

  • Use Eye Care Software Consistently: Implement and consistently use eye care software to reduce eye strain, minimize blue light exposure, and promote better sleep patterns.
  • Take Regular Breaks: Follow the 20-20-20 rule: every 20 minutes, look at something 20 feet away for 20 seconds. This helps to relax your eye muscles and reduce eye strain.
  • Blink Frequently: Blinking helps to keep your eyes lubricated and prevents dryness. Make a conscious effort to blink more frequently, especially when focusing on screens.
  • Use Artificial Tears: If you experience dry eyes, use artificial tears to lubricate your eyes and relieve discomfort. Choose preservative-free eye drops to avoid irritation.
  • Adjust Your Monitor: Position your monitor at arm’s length away from your eyes and slightly below eye level. This can help to reduce eye strain and neck pain.
  • Optimize Lighting Conditions: Use adjustable task lighting to provide adequate illumination without causing glare or shadows. Avoid working in dimly lit or overly bright environments.
  • Wear Protective Eyewear: Always wear protective eyewear when working with tools, chemicals, or other hazardous materials. This can help to prevent eye injuries.
  • Get Regular Eye Exams: Schedule regular eye exams to detect and treat any vision problems early. Inform your eye doctor about your work as an auto technician so they can provide tailored advice.
  • Stay Hydrated: Dehydration can lead to dry eyes. Drink plenty of water throughout the day to keep your eyes lubricated.
  • Maintain a Healthy Diet: Eat a balanced diet rich in vitamins and minerals that are essential for eye health. Include foods like leafy greens, fish, and nuts in your diet.
  • Avoid Rubbing Your Eyes: Rubbing your eyes can cause irritation and damage to the delicate tissues. If your eyes are itchy or irritated, use artificial tears or consult with your eye doctor.
  • Reduce Screen Glare: Use a matte screen protector to reduce glare from your monitor. This can help to minimize eye strain and improve comfort.
  • Exercise Your Eyes: Perform simple eye exercises to strengthen your eye muscles and improve focus. Examples include eye rolls, focusing on distant objects, and tracing shapes with your eyes.
  • Get Enough Sleep: Lack of sleep can exacerbate eye strain and fatigue. Aim for 7-8 hours of sleep per night to keep your eyes healthy and refreshed.
